Behind the Curtain Theatre Workshop

This half-day experience at The Barnfield Theatre enables your students to explore how a play develops from conception to the stage. Led by theatre experts, the sessions include a drama workshop, backstage tour and the opportunity to get hands on with all things technical. An exciting, practical and fun way to engage young people in how theatre is made.

Example day plan:

10.00 – 10.30 Welcome & Putting on a Play
10.30 – 11.30 Drama session / Intro to technical theatre
11.30 – 11.45 Break
11.45 – 12.45 Drama session / Intro to technical theatre
12.45 – 13.00 Q&A

Suitable for Key Stages 2 and above.

3 hours. £250 for up to 30 students. Minimum of 2 school staff required.

I can totally recommend this theatre experience. I took 30 year 5/6 children who were totally engaged throughout the whole day. The leaders are inspiring, organised and exciting. This is such a great trip for giving children experiences that are unique, rather than the everyday. They had hands on experience of sound, lighting and raising curtains as well as learning all of the technical vocabulary. They also had a fantastic drama workshop.

Becca Jackson, Beech Class Teacher, Cheriton Fitzpaine Primary School
